How to Choose Crimped Wire Mesh for Barbecue Grates?

Sep. 13, 2024

Understanding Crimped Wire Mesh

When it comes to barbecue grilling, choosing the right grates is key. Crimped wire mesh is a popular option. It provides strength and durability. But how do you choose the best one for your barbecue?

1. Know Your Grill Size

Before you shop, measure your grill. Knowing the dimensions helps you choose the right size crimped wire mesh. "I didn't measure," said Jake, a barbecue enthusiast. "And I ended up with grates that were too small!" Having the right fit ensures even cooking. Plus, it keeps food from falling through.

2. Select the Right Material

Crimped wire mesh comes in various materials. Common options are stainless steel and galvanized steel. "Stainless is more durable," said Maria, a grill expert. "It won’t rust and holds heat well." On the other hand, galvanized steel is generally cheaper but may not last as long. Think about your grilling habits before making a choice.

3. Check Wire Thickness

Wire thickness is also important. Thicker wires mean stronger grates. They can handle heavy foods like steaks and veggies. "The last set I bought was too thin," complained Tim. "It bent under the weight of my meat!" Look for wires that are at least 3mm thick for durability.

4. Consider Mesh Size

The size of the mesh openings matters too. Smaller openings prevent food from falling through. "I lost half my shrimp last time because the holes were too big," laughed Linda. For small items, opt for a mesh with openings no larger than half an inch.

5. Evaluate Coating Options

Some crimped wire mesh has coatings like non-stick finishes. These can make grilling and cleaning easier. "I love my coated grates," said Tom. "Food slides right off!" However, ensure these coatings are heat-resistant. Not all coatings hold up well on high heat.

6. Research the Supplier

Choosing a reliable supplier is crucial. Look for suppliers who specialize in grilling equipment. Check reviews and ratings. "I always read reviews," said Sarah. "It saves me from wasting money." Ask about their return policy too. A trustworthy supplier will have a good one.

7. Budget Wisely

Finally, set a budget. Crimped wire mesh varies in price. More expensive options often offer better quality. "I bought the cheapest and regretted it," confessed Mark. "They warped after a few uses." Investing a little more can save you money in the long run.

Conclusion

Choosing the right crimped wire mesh for your barbecue grates can make a big difference. Always consider your grill size, material, wire thickness, mesh size, coating options, and supplier reliability. Also, budget carefully to ensure you make a wise investment.
